So, one by one, the families of Larimar, all related to a healer, trickled into the castle. But each one came back out after mere moments inside. They weren't the people the Oracle was looking for. So, by the time of high noon, Wonder and his family were stepping into the palace.
It was beautifully decorated. The color of blue and gold stained every surface. Echo chirped with excitement and Willow and their parents were breathless. They had never been somewhere this beautiful before.
They entered a large room, glowing from the sunlight leaking through the skylight. Large orange and gold curtains cascaded down around the room, framing it. The high ceilings had large paintings of the fae, dancing in the sky and giving gifts to the people below. As Wonder entered, he saw in the far center of the room was a large throne. On either side stood a man. On the one side was a tall, pale man in a general's uniform and long braided black hair. On the other was a shorter, elderly man, dressed in fine, dark clothing. His eyes were like opals that reflected the light, making him eerie.
